Vandalized Satoshi Nakamoto Statue Recovered from Lake Lugano, Community Responds

The Satoshi Nakamoto statue, a symbol of Bitcoin located in Lugano, Switzerland, has been successfully recovered after being vandalized.

Municipal workers retrieved pieces of the monument from Lake Lugano within Parco Ciani.

Satoshigallery, an organization connected to the statue, offered a 0.1 BTC reward (approximately $11,000) for its recovery. This reward significantly exceeded amounts typical for art recovery.

The Bitcoin community widely condemned the act of vandalism. Prominent figures including Gabor Gurbacs and Paolo Ardoino voiced strong support for the statue project, reflecting collective disappointment and resilience.

The statue, conceptualized and created by Italian artist Valentina Picozzi, represents Bitcoin’s cultural impact. Its creation involved an extensive planning and construction process lasting 21 months prior to its unveiling.

This act of vandalism and the subsequent recovery underscores both Bitcoin’s growing cultural significance and the community’s resolve to defend its symbols.
